He kindly obliged and we were in the car driving through Jobos beach when we stumbled upon Caracol. It's a cute little hub with white clean decoration and seat yourself scenario. There are big open windows facing the beach, you get little droplets of salt water if the waves are strong enough. The menu is limited, we ordered rooa vieja plantains as an appetizers, Novio really enjoyed those. As a main course he ordered the whole fried chillo and I decided to order an appetizer as my main course, Baja fish tacos. I had a side of mofongo while novio had a side of Mampositao' rice, a local favorite. Ordering an appetizer as my dish was the way to go because its three whole hard shell tacos, I did not finish the Mofongo because I was so full!!! Novio ate the entire fish, except the eyeballs, although I did tell him they would help heal his cold he still refused. He ordered a beautiful and pipping hot coffe made fresh from their lovely and intricate machine, I ordered a ginger flan. Easily one of the best and most original flans I have ever tried. Great place. Forgot ro mention Novio ordered a Heineken, they dont have artisanal beers, I simply stuck to classic water on the rocks. Overall great small place and not to expensive capping at $50. Parking is on street and there are a lot of spaces available. read more
